软件兼容性问题在现代计算机使用中依然是一个令人头痛的话题,尤其是当用户尝试在新的操作系统上运行旧版软件时。无论是企业级应用程序还是个人使用的工具,软件的兼容性直接影响着用户的工作效率和体验。为了解决这些兼容性问题,了解系统内部架构、使用虚拟化技术以及进行一些调整都是非常关键的。

新操作系统的发布往往意味着旧软件需要独自面对新的技术环境。许多软件在推出时并未预料到操作系统的更新迭代,因此在较新的平台上运行时可能会出现各种各样的错误和不稳定现象。有些应用会崩溃,有些则无法完成某些特定功能。为了确保这些软件能够在新的环境中顺利运行,采用一些实用的方法和技巧就显得尤为重要。
一个有效的解决方案是使用兼容性模式,尤其是在Windows系统中,该功能允许用户在较旧的操作系统环境中运行软件。此模式下,系统会模拟之前的版本,从而允许旧软件按预期运行。某些操作系统提供了向导,可以帮助用户自动调整设置以适应旧软件。这些工具通常用户友好,并可以快速恢复到适合旧程序的配置。
另一个可行的方法是利用虚拟机技术。通过安装像VMware或VirtualBox这类虚拟化软件,用户可以创建一个独立的操作系统环境,专门用于运行不兼容的旧软件。这种方法不仅能够完全再现旧系统的运行环境,还能够有效隔离新旧系统之间的潜在冲突。尽管设置虚拟机需要一定的技术知识和硬件支持,但其优越的兼容性往往能弥补初期投入的时间和资源。
近年来,云计算提供了一种新的思路。比如,许多企业选择将旧的本地应用迁移到云端,这样可以最大限度地减少与本地操作系统的兼容性问题。通过云服务,用户可以随时随地访问旧软件,并且通过云平台的技术更新,逐步解决可能出现的兼容性问题。这不仅提高了软件的可用性,也为企业降低了维护成本。
市面上开发的兼容性工具也不能忽视。许多应用商店或开发者社区上传了针对特定旧软件的修复程序和补丁,这些工具往往能够解决用户遇到的兼容性难题。在下载和使用这些工具时,务必确保其来源可信,以防止潜在的安全风险。
在新系统中运行旧软件虽有挑战,但凭借适当的工具及技术,用户依然可以高效地解决这些兼容性问题。通过不断的技术积累和实践,用户将在这一过程中获得更好的使用体验。
常见问题解答 (FAQ)
1. 什么是兼容性模式?
兼容性模式是一种功能,允许旧软件在模拟较旧操作系统的环境下运行,从而解决运行不稳定的问题。
2. 虚拟机技术有什么好处?
虚拟机技术可以创建独立的操作系统环境,隔离新旧系统之间的冲突,确保旧软件能够稳定运行。
3. 云计算如何解决软件兼容性问题?
通过将旧软件迁移到云端,用户可以减少与本地系统的兼容性问题,获得更灵活的访问方式和技术支持。
4. 怎么找到针对旧软件的修复工具?
可以通过开发者社区、应用商店或论坛寻找权威的修复程序和补丁,确保下载来自信誉良好的源。
5. 我该如何确定我的旧软件是否可以在新系统上运行?
在尝试运行之前,可以查阅一些用户评论或技术论坛,确认其他用户在新系统上运行相同软件时的成功经验和所遇到的问题。